Transaction 136e109ccc4bde22655a4f75d68696463f71859b5a2ee081360153ac228ab699
1 Input
2 Outputs
- 136e109ccc4bde22655a4f75d68696463f71859b5a2ee081360153ac228ab699:0
- 136e109ccc4bde22655a4f75d68696463f71859b5a2ee081360153ac228ab699:1
value 404677238
address 1KsXLiexazm2c25EshdLSNy8Qs66gdhDYd
value 9000000
address 3C8CA34Ui3t95V8tPWUy87VMxbvcoXyAh5